NET is a teaching technique used in ABA therapy that focuses on learning through real-world experiences. Unlike traditional teaching methods that often occur in clinics or therapy rooms, NET happens in the child’s natural environment—places they’re comfortable in, such as their home, school, or community. The core idea is to teach important skills in situations where children would naturally use them.
